About the Organization
The Crop Trust is an international organization dedicated to conserving crop diversity and ensuring its availability for global use.
The organization hosts the Global Flagship Initiative for Food Security, a coalition of approximately 120 development partners working to advance SDG 2 – Zero Hunger through collaboration, private sector mobilization, and impactful delivery.
